    Things I remember not mentioned..

    -there was level restrictions for cure healing pots unlike now where new players still don't buy them
    -your loot was based on class and clerics would never get any decent weapons to even sell to recoup the cash you spent on wands
    -you were so poor you had to pick up the cash from broken barrels (ok so I still do that haha)
    -when getting a masterwork weapon to use in the harbour was a decent upgrade let alone a +1... don't get me started about seeing someone run around with a flaming weapon in the marketplace oooo
    -getting constantly cursed by kobald shamans and having to go to the tavern to get it removed because you or the cleric couldn't afford curse removal pots
    -looting +5 full plate seemed like a big deal
    -a +6 stat item pretty much came out of raid loot only
    -the only devotion item that was readily accessible was the armour from Delera's (pre-Invaders! quest)
    -wand whip healing was the norm even up to lvl 10 cap
